Brock Lesnar has been a very special attraction for WWE since returning to the company, back in 2012, after a long hiatus while he was fighting in the UFC. Lesnar was the first athlete to become champion in both promotions. Recently, fans have noticed Brock has reportedly been waving goodbye to fans at each WWE RAW this year.

Brock has held every major World Championship they have to offer. Before Roman Reigns, who is currently at 916 days as Undisputed Champion, Brock was the longest reigning champion of the Modern Era with a reign of 503 days. He was the first person to defeat The Undertaker, at WrestleMania 30, and that sent shock waves to the entire world.
